Pine Throws For 521 Yards

October 13, 2016 By eastwickpress

by Steve Bradley

Billy Pine, a 2013 HFCS graduate, had a great senior season in high school. As the quarterback of the Panther football team, he led the way to a state championship.[private] The team defeated heavy favorite Hornell to claim the title in 2012.

Fast forward a couple years and Pine is now the starting signal caller for the Hartwick College Hawks (1-4), located in Oneonta, NY. Although competitive in every game the Hawks are having a tough year. But the team has scored between 27 and 48 points in each game.14_Pine On October 24, Pine was involved in a shootout game with league rival Cortland where the teams combined for 97 points. The day Pine had was a day most quarterbacks can only dream about.

The game was a back and forth affair. Hartwick got off to a good start, grabbing a 30-14 halftime lead. Pine had 329 passing yards and three TD passes at the half. Hartwick surrendered the lead in the second half, grabbed it back at 47-40, then gave up ten points to Cortland to lose the game 50-47.

The amazing thing was the statistics, especially Pine’s. Pine connected on 33 passes for 521 yards and rushed for 82 yards. He gained an amazing 603 total offensive yards. It was the third highest total in Division III football this season.

The two teams combined for 1,253 yards, second most in the country at the time.

For his efforts, Pine was awarded the Empire 8 Football Offensive Player of the Week, and a day later, D3Football.com named him to the Team of the Week.

Pine is the son of Ray and Peggy Pine of West Hoosick. He has four sisters, three have attended Hartwick. (Sister Kelly is a senior at HFCS.) His sister Brittany is in the Hartwick Hall of Fame (soccer) and his sister Rachel, a 2015 HFCS graduate, currently starts on the Hartwick womens soccer team. [/private]
